diff options
-rwxr-xr-x | etc/rc.initial.setlanip | 8 | ||||
-rwxr-xr-x | usr/local/www/system_usermanager_settings.php | 2 |
2 files changed, 8 insertions, 2 deletions
diff --git a/etc/rc.initial.setlanip b/etc/rc.initial.setlanip index 2a37169..c332d88 100755 --- a/etc/rc.initial.setlanip +++ b/etc/rc.initial.setlanip @@ -187,8 +187,10 @@ $good = true; } while (!$good); - if ($yn == "y") + if ($yn == "y") { $config['system']['webgui']['protocol'] = "http"; + $restart_webgui = true; + } } if (isset($config['system']['webgui']['noantilockout'])) { @@ -222,6 +224,10 @@ echo " DHCPD..."; services_dhcpd_configure(); } + if($restart_webgui) { + echo " restarting webConfigurator... "; + mwexec("/etc/rc.restart_webgui"); + } if ($intip != '') { if (is_ipaddr($intip)) { diff --git a/usr/local/www/system_usermanager_settings.php b/usr/local/www/system_usermanager_settings.php index f9b548d..0e0b612 100755 --- a/usr/local/www/system_usermanager_settings.php +++ b/usr/local/www/system_usermanager_settings.php @@ -78,7 +78,7 @@ if ($_POST) { if (!$input_errors) {
if($_POST['session_timeout'])
- $pconfig['session_timeout'] = intval($_POST['session_timeout']);
+ $pconfig['session_timeout'] = $_POST['session_timeout'];
else
unset($config['system']['webgui']['session_timeout']);
|